What is the recommended approach to building an app in a test sandbox them moving that app to a production environment?

Hello @eric20 we have a doc here for creating your app: Building your app

The only way you can move an app is to download from sandbox account (app builder code tab has a download button) and then install it in production account. 

Please note that app requirements are not yet supported by app builder so resources like custom objects or custom ticket fields will have to be manually recreated by admins in your production account.

As Audrey has mentioned above, the current options are to either install the downloaded app code in a production account or manually re-build the app using the same prompts in a production account. We totally understand this isn't the ideal experience and plan to evolve App Builder into a portable, resumable workspace across environments, where you can move apps between sandbox, staging, and production while maintaining full version history and prompts. This is something we are planning for early 2026.
